Let me explain this quote.

The wall is the challenge behind your desire to quit. What is causing you to want to give up? Are you not seeing results as fast as you’d like? Are you doubting your ability to see the goal through? Are you just plain unmotivated today?

In order to know what is behind your desire to quit, you need to take a moment and reflect. That’s the gold in this quote.

When you feel overwhelmed, be still and be quiet. Wait.

In this moment of quietness, you give yourself permission to seek the answers. It only takes a few seconds to decide to quit, but a lifetime to build something worth having. Quitting is easy, but giving yourself the opportunity to grow and see over this challenge is not. You need to do it anyway.

As you’re reflecting, you can decide what your next steps will be. If you’re in doubt, think about why you started in the first place.

You owe yourself the chance to think it over.
